Unable to delete unused vault, "foreign key constraint" error
Hi,
I've had a persistent problem where I am unable to delete an unused vault that was set up around the time the vaults feature was first introduced. When I try to delete this vault I get the error "FOREIGN KEY constraint failed"
This appears to be similar to the issue mentioned here: https://discussions.agilebits.com/discussion/19070/bug-delete-second-vault
However, restoring from a backup does not remove the problem for me-- attempting to delete the unused vault returns the same error as before.

Hi @rstoltzfus,
I'm sorry to hear you've got an unwanted vault you just can't shake! I believe you can fix this like so:
- You indicated that you're syncing to Dropbox, so go to 1Password 5 > Preferences... > Sync and select "Sync Now." Each vault has its own sync settings, so do this for each vault you want to keep.
- Once the sync is done (should just take a second), follow these instructions to start over with a new empty vault
- Populate the vault(s) you want to move forward with from the existing .agilekeychains in Dropbox
